AUTOMOTIVE data experts ca ph pi have come up with a list of cars that hold their value better than most. I don’t agree with some.

Of course, values vary a lot from market to market.

So let me know if you think your car is a deprecatio­n buster or has shed value like melting snow.

Here’s a top 13 from the UK according to Mark Bulmer, Black Book editor at cap hpi: Ford Ka plus, Dacia Sandero Stepway, Audi A1, Porsche Macan, Toyota C-HR, Ford Focus RS, Mercedes CLA coupe, Honda Civic, Volkswagen California, Lexus IS 300h, Peugeot 3008 1.2 Puretech Active, Suzuki Ignis 1.2 Dualjet SZ3 and Dacia Duster 1.6 115 (that’s two Dacias).

Nissan and Tayto Park have combined to open the country’s first driving school for children. A purposebui­lt, road-marked traffic course at the Nissan Driving School gives young people the chance to learn the rules of the road and test their driving skills — before they leave with their own ‘driving licence’. It opens on Saturday, March 24 next.

Lost in all the hyperbole of Geneva last week was a small but significan­t, statistic Dacia has just hit 5 million global sales since its relaunch in 2004. That’s a fair achievemen­t.
